Senators failed, 56-42, to reach 60 votes for ending GOP blockage of a Democratic bill granting tax incentives to encourage companies to bring overseas jobs home or not send them abroad in the first place. A yes vote was to advance the bill (S 3364).&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;a href=&quot;http://www.pressofatlanticcity.com/news/press/new_jersey/how-your-lawmakers-voted/article_51ae1c6c-d398-11e1-b38e-0019bb2963f4.html&quot;&gt;Go to article&lt;/a&gt;    </content>

The Senate blocked a Democratic tax proposal designed to make it more difficult for companies to move jobs out of the country and easier to bring jobs to the U.S. The 56-42 vote today, with 60 needed to advance the measure, was largely along ...&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;a href=&quot;http://www.bloomberg.com/news/2012-07-19/senate-republicans-block-democrats-anti-outsourcing-plan.html&quot;&gt;Go to article&lt;/a&gt;    </content>
